Import of Semiconductor Light Emitting Diodes (LEDs)

This key economic indicator for the LED sector has been recently updated.

  1. In 2019, Import of Semiconductor Light Emitting Diodes (LEDs) to Austria rose 11% compared to the previous year.
  2. Since 2014 Austria Import of Semiconductor Light Emitting Diodes (LEDs) grew 19.2% year on year attaining €194,250,055.8.
  3. In 2019 Germany was ranked number 1 in Import of Semiconductor Light Emitting Diodes (LEDs).
  4. In 2019 Poland was ranked number 5 in Import of Semiconductor Light Emitting Diodes (LEDs) to €139,088,266.85, compared to 7 in 2018.
